Masthead

• The position of the masthead is at the top of the page so that it is easy to read. If sold in a shop, the masthead would have to be at the top of the page because anywhere else you wouldn't’t be able to see it and know what the title of the magazine was called straight away.

• The font of the masthead is different to everything else so that it stands out, also it has strokes on so it jumps out to an audience.

• The font size has to be the biggest writing on the page so the customers can clearly tell it’s the name of the magazine.

The Headline

The headline has to be the second largest font on the front page so that people don’t ignore the artist name for example if the artist was new, upcoming or unknown at the time it would catch an eye. Also the font is in capitals so its big and bold.
